"I Am the Black Child"

 A poem

 

I am the Black Child
All the world waits my coming
All the world watches with interest
to see what I shall become

Civilization hangs in the balance
What I am, the world of tomorrow will be

I am the Black Child
You have brought me into this world
about which I know nothing
You hold in your hand my destiny
You determine whether I shall succeed or fail

Give me a world where I can walk tall and proud
Train me to love myself and my people
to build and maintain a great nation.

-Unknown Author
